Introduction Graph theory is the study of graphs, which are non-linear data structures consisting of vertices or nodes connected by edges. Graphs are used to model relationships between objects, and have applications in a wide range of fields, including computer science, engineering, biology, and social sciences. The subject of graph theory has gained significant attention in recent years due to its importance in solving complex problems in various domains. Importance of Graph Theory Graph theory has numerous applications in computer science, including:

Network design : Graphs are used to model communication networks, transportation networks, and social networks. Algorithm design : Graph algorithms are used to solve problems such as finding the shortest path, minimum spanning tree, and maximum flow. Data analysis : Graphs are used to represent relationships between data entities, and to perform data mining and clustering.
